The waveform preview in Clipforge renders from a downsampled peak file rather than the raw audio, generated at upload time by the Brindle worker pool. This keeps scrubbing responsive even on hour-long sessions, at the cost of a few seconds of preprocessing. For the release, we froze the downsampling parameters after testing against Orla's podcast corpus — changing them invalidates every cached peak file. The shipped constants are these.

limits module of fafog-tawef:
CAPS = {
    "belath": 369,
    "queneth": 818,
    "ralwyn": 169,
    "goriel": 1004,
    "novvan": 808,
}

## Onboarding: Catalogue Import for Plugin Authors

Welcome to the Thornfell catalogue import framework. Your plugin receives normalized MARC-style records from the Elderbridge feed and must emit one catalogue entry per record, including deduplication hints. Malformed records should be rejected with a reason code rather than silently dropped, since the audit stage in Wrenhall reconciles counts nightly. During local testing, all requests to the internal Farrow enrichment service must carry its key, which you will find directly below.

API key for kajeg-tajop: qvz3-w1m

Hardware lab access at Quenby Works is restricted to badged engineering staff and escorted guests. Facilities desk may grant temporary entry for maintenance visits, logged in the access register. The lab door uses a keypad override when the badge reader is offline, which happens most Monday mornings. For those cases, use the override code below.

staff pass of tajog-bahap = bdg-GTUUI-82661